Lemon Yogurt Bread

Suzy Horvath of Milwaukie, Oregon shared this tender bread that will remind you of pound cake. Its mild lemon flavor and cake-like texture makes it perfect for brunch or a mid-afternoon snack.

SERVINGS: 12

CATEGORY: Lower Fat

METHOD: Baked

TIME: Prep: 15 min. Bake: 45 min. + cooling

Ingredients:

  • 1-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 3/4 cup s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 egg
  • 1 cup lemon yogurt
  • 1/3 cup canola oil
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ice

Directions:

In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, salt, baking soda and baking powder. In another bowl, combine the egg, yogurt, oil and lemon juice. Stir into dry ingredients just until moistened.
    Pour into an 8-in. x 4-in. loaf pan coated with cooking spray. Bake at 325° for 45-50 minutes or until a toothpick inserted near the center com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ack. Yield: 1 loaf (12 slices).
